- What factors influence loan rates for XRP?
- Loan rates for XRP can be influenced by several factors, including market demand, liquidity, and the specific policies of the lending platform. Additionally, broader market conditions and cryptocurrency volatility can affect rates. Lenders may adjust their rates based on the perceived risk associated with XRP and the overall sentiment in the cryptocurrency market.
